The SuperFuzz Alpaca Oversized Cardigan comes in three shades: Blue Atoll, Dijon, and my personal fave, Heathered Charcoal. Something to note: The SuperFuzz Alpaca Oversized Cardigan does fit very loosely. While I typically wear a large, this cardigan is still quite oversized on me even at a medium. While I wouldn’t necessarily order two sizes down on this fall staple, I would note that the description of oversized is indeed very accurate. If you like an oversized look, I’d suggest ordering your regular size or even perhaps one size down, and if you like something more fitted, perhaps consider buying their Alpaca Crew sweater, which fits very true to size.
